Transaction dd76e43f751ddf2fe109df762d555b580aaafc7f3fbef3ae1563eef8010c6802
2 Input
2 Outputs
- dd76e43f751ddf2fe109df762d555b580aaafc7f3fbef3ae1563eef8010c6802:0
- dd76e43f751ddf2fe109df762d555b580aaafc7f3fbef3ae1563eef8010c6802:1
value 1021712
address 1L7H7jotmhxVUueL7v9CxFfkrgLgXi23gP
value 245288
address 13TWaXFWPU9MdTHfYwbbQUYfQNvN9kh2RK